Pinball Wizards is a pinball game that is actually a blend of Pinball and Breakout. It is for the Commodore PET. According to Commodoregames.net it was released in 1979 by PETSoft and was written by Nick Day. Beyond this snippet, I was not able to find out anything else about this program.

The game mixes elements of pinball and Breakout. The table features hard and destructible elements and icons that score when you roll over them (there is a key to these at the bottom left of the screen). The strangest element of the game is the control. Your bat/flipper constantly moves to the left. The only control over it that you have is to press the key that makes it move right. Let go of the key and it moves left again. This is not a bug, it is how the game is designed to work. It is not very intuitive by today's standards, that is for sure!

I found this an unusual game, that was not particularly interesting to play, but was also intriguing at the same time. A sort of curiosity from the past that did not fit the normal mould of ancient games. I can't say it is a great game because it isn't, but at the same time, I kind of liked it!

This run was made on the 13th December 2024 using the Pantheon emulator on PC. There are no adjustable skill levels. The score achieved was 99,650 points.
